Local housing stock
Building in Bowling Green clusters in the early 1980s: the median unit dates to 1980, with 64.8 percent finished before 1990. Frame and brick housing on full basements predominates with a median build year of 1980, laid out across exceptionally flat former wetland.
Climate & seasonal risk
The nearest long-term record — BOWLING GREEN 1.7 WNW, 1.6 miles out — puts the annual normal at 37.71 inches, with May heaviest at 4.29. May leads at 4.29 inches on ground with essentially no natural gradient. This land does not drain by itself and never did — everything leaves through ditches and buried tile, and when that network is at capacity there is no fall for the water to use instead.
Common moisture and mold problems in Bowling Green
- Former wetland that drains only through constructed ditches and buried tile
- Terrain so flat that standing water has no gradient to move by at all
- Heavy lake-plain clay accepting very little infiltration once it is wet
- Agricultural tile of unknown age and condition beneath developed ground
